The DELOS (Deep-ocean Environmental Long-term Observatory System, http://www.delos-project.org) system comprises two environmental monitoring platforms located within petroleum lease Block 18 in a mid- slope area off Angola, between the deep-sea fans of the Congo and Kwanza rivers. DELOS A is located in the near field (within 50 m of a sea floor well). DELOS B is located in the far field (~16 km from sea floor infrastructure).
